Description
Summary:Jaminan Kehilangan Pekerjaan (JKP) or The Job Loss Security Program is a recent government initiative designed to enhance legal, economic, and social protection for workers affected by Termination of Employment. This program needs proper supervision for optimal contribution to the community well-being. This normative legal research used both statutory and conceptual methods to answer the central research question regarding the urgency of the JKP program in safeguarding human rights. The findings indicate that the JKP program significantly aids workers by providing financial support, facilitating access to labor market information, and enhancing skills through job training, thereby helping them meet their own and their families' needs.
